''[[https://www.reddit.com/r/HFY/wiki/series/chrysalis Chrysalis]]'' is a ScienceFiction WebSerialNovel posted to the subreddit /r/HFY (short for "Humanity, Fuck Yeah!") by the Redditor BeaverFur. It ran in late 2016, concluding with sixteen chapters.

A consciousness awakens on a ruined, lifeless Earth littered with the broken bodies of humanity and swears revenge on the aliens responsible, the Xunvir Republic. Building themself an enormous mechanical body and an army of drones, they begin attacking the Xunvir with great success, and come to be known as the Terran. But when the Terran shows mercy on one Ambassador Daokat and the Xunvir start to fire back, more than just the Terran's army will be shaken to the core.
